A Turkish television presenter danced Greek and smashed plates following the winning goal of Dimitris Pelkas for Fenerbahçe against Trabzonspor over the weekend.

The former PAOK attacking midfielder clinched the victory for Fenerbahçe yesterday with a 76th minute goal.

In response to Pelkas' strike, a Turkish television presenter began dancing a bit of Greek and smashed plates in tribute to the players heritage.

Fenerbahçe are currently in equal second spot (with Beşiktaş) in the Turkish Süper Lig, three points behind top place Galatasaray.

Trabzonspor are in fourth spot with 48 points.
